Brakes

The brakes on trucks can be one of the most vital safety features as they can be a factor in preventing deadly and fatal accidents. The brakes are designed to stop trucks, however they need to be maintained in a timely manner. Drivers, including truckers, can be severely impacted if brakes fail.

According to the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ration Nearly a third of the large truck accidents are caused by brake malfunctions or failures. In many cases this can be traced to unmaintained maintenance or a poor repair job.

Suspension

The suspension system is an integral element of a vehicle. It assists in keeping the tires in contact the road to provide stability and traction. It helps smooth the ride and deal with rough roads and keep your vehicle in control, and reducing the chance of rolling over.

A collision with a truck can cause damage to the suspension of a vehicle. This could cause damage to the steering, brakes and tires, which can alter the way the vehicle handles.

Tires

The most important part of any vehicle is its tires. They provide traction, reduce fuel consumption, and improve a vehicle’s handling. But tires can also cause serious accidents if they’re inadequately maintained or if they are not maintained correctly.

Defective tires could be caused by manufacturing mistakes or design flaws that can lead to safety issues. These flaws can be discovered in new tires, or they can be damaged over time. This could lead to driver loss of control.

Fortunately the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A) has created a database that lists the tires which are subject to recalls, and provides details about when they might be in violation of federal motor vehicle safety standards. These recalls of tires are sent to customers via mail and provide alternatives for replacing or fixing the defective product.
